MANILA, Philippines – The August 2025 Career Service Examination-Pen and Paper Test (CSE-PPT) results, complete list of Professional Level passers and topnotchers, are released online on Monday, October 13, 2025, 64 calendar days after the exam.

As announced, 50,096 out of 331,675 (15.10%) passed the August 2025 Civil Service Exam.

The second CSE-PPT this year was conducted in 16 regions nationwide on August 10, 2025 (Sunday).

CSC said that a total of 331,675 examinees tried the Career Service Examination, Professional and Subprofessional levels, across 95 testing centers.

Statistics of August 2025 Civil Service Exam:

Region Designation Passers (Professional) Passers (Subprofessional)
Region 13 NCR 7,749 894
Region 1 Ilocos Region 2,180 321
Region 2 Cagayan Valley 3,861 228
Region 3 Central Luzon 3,589 347
Region 4 Southern Tagalog 7,081 699
Region 5 Bicol Region 2,315 181
Region 6 Western Visayas 3,565 333
Region 7 Central Visayas 2,406 300
Region 8 Eastern Visayas 2,084 141
Region 9 Zamboanga Peninsula 1,629 90
Region 10 Northern Mindanao 2,073 244
Region 11 Davao Region 2,125 153
Region 12 Soccsksargen 2,015 114
Region 14 CAR 1,317 267
Region 15 CARAGA 1,222 47
Region 16 BARMM 519 7
TOTAL PASSERS 45,730 4,366
TOTAL EXAMINEES 302,028 29,647
PASSING RATE 15.14% 14.73%

Passing Score

To pass the CS exams, aspiring civil servant should get a general rating of at least 80.00%.

Examination Coverage

The CSE-PPT is a general ability test designed to measure an individual’s preparedness to enter government service.

The CSE-PPT covered the following subjects (in English and Filipino):

Professional Level (Prof) -170 items with a time limit of 3 hours and 10 minutes

  • Numerical Ability (number sequence, basic operation, and word problem)
  • Analytical Ability (word analogy and logical reasoning)
  • Verbal Ability (vocabulary, grammar and correct usage, and correct reasoning of thought process)

SubProfessional Level (SubProf) - 165 items; time limit is 2 hours and 40 minutes

  • Numerical Ability (number sequence, basic operation, and word problem)
  • Clerical Ability (filing, spelling)
  • Verbal Ability (vocabulary, grammar and correct usage, and correct reasoning of thought process)

General information items on the following for both levels:

  • Philippine Constitution;
  • Code of Conduct and Ethical Standards for Public Officials and Employees (R.A. 6713);
  • Peace and Human Rights Issues and Concepts; and
  • Environment Management and Protection

OCSERGS/Verification of Rating

Examinees, both passed and failed, may get their individual test results using the Online Civil Service Examination Result Generation System (OCSERGS), which can also be accessed through the CSC website by October 25, 2025 (Saturday) or as indicated in the corresponding issuance/advisory.

Note: Similar to the release of test results, the availability of the OCSERGS may be adjusted/moved either earlier on the last working day before the subject date, or later to the next regular working day.

CSE-PPT Statistics and Passing Rate

Here is the summary of Civil Service Exam Results (Professional and SubProfessional Level) in previous exams:

Exam Date Total Examinees Total Passers Passing % Days before release of results
March 2025 318,977 46,470 14.57% 61
August 2024 329,465 47,449 14.40% 65
March 2024 335,385 57,683 17.20% 67
August 2023 345,194 64,635 18.72% 75
March 2023 381,607 64,420 16.88% 75
August 2022 138,703 26,307 18.97% 59
June 2022 129,117 20,996 16.26% 68
March 2022 70,833 12,179 17.19% 60
August 2019 255,778 29,733 11.62% 60
March 2019 264,473 27,944 10.57% 64
August 2018 181,985 22,087 12.14% 58
March 2018 238,966 25,602 10.71% 60
August 2017 228,917 25,127 10.98% 36
March 2017 230,736 25,090 10.87% 40
October 2016 203,339 22,978 11.30% 41
April 2016 229,463 25,276 11.02% 39
October 2015 119,333 13,152 11.02% 41

Certificate of Eligibility

Passers shall be issued a Certification of Eligibility (CoE) printed on CSC letterhead.

Those who will pass should coordinate and verify first through CSC announcement if their Certification is already available before going to the CSC Regional/Field Office. Contact numbers of the CSC office may be accessed at the CSC website.

NEXT CIVIL SERVICE EXAM

The next Civil Service Exam for Professional and Sub-Professional Levels is on March 8, 2026. CSC will accept applications between November 3 and November 28, 2025.
